    Title: Sweet and Sour Soybeans
Categories: Vegetarian Main dish Vegetables
 Servings:  6

     1 x  Sweet-sour sauce (see below)
     2 T  Salad oil
     1 ea Large onion cut 1" squares
     2 ea Large carrots cut 1/4" slice
     1 ea Clove garlic, minced/pressed
     1 ea Green pepper *
   3/4 c  Fresh pineapple chuncks **
     2 ea Tomatoes, cut in wedges
 2 1/2 c  Cooked soybeans ***

 *    Seeded and cut into 1" squares
 **   or canned pineapple chuncks drained
 ***  3 to 3-1/2 hours cooking time after sooking

 Prepare sweet-sour sauce and reserve.
 In a bowl combine 1-1/2  t. each cornstarch, soy sauce, and dry sherry;
 1/2 cup each brown sugar and wine vinegar; and 1/3 cup vegetable stock.

      Heat oil in a wide frying pan over high heat; add onion, carrots, and
 garlic and cook stirring for about 3 minutes or until vegetables are
 crisp-tender.  Add green pepper and cook for 1 minute.  Add pineapple,
 tomatoes, and soybeans and cook for 2 minutes or until hot.  Stir
 sweet-sour sauce, pour into pan, and continue to cook, stirring, until
 sauce bubbles and thickens.

 Per serving:  10 grams protein, 72 grams carbohydrate, no cholesterol, 391
 calories
